Need to make 3 maybe 4 sets of pins. It wasnt easy finding them online at all. One ebay listing :shrug:

I do love tinkering so set about making my own. They are made from

10M threaded rod
Garden hose (slim)
Plastic conduit
nuts and washers

got the rod from screwfix 5 x 500mm. I'll get 5 sets of pins atleast :grin:

Halfed one rod bashed up the thread on the top (stop top nut coming undone) put the nut on then a washer then slid on a length of hose leaving space for the nuts and washers at the bottom.

I cut my plastic conduit to the size i wanted leaving a length of the threaded rod and hose exposed as this fits snuggly in the oar lock socket.

As you can see the plastic conduit sits nicely on top of the socket and stopping the whole lot falling through. Added a washer and nut to firm the whole lot up that little bit more.

All of the dimensions of the components fit together perfectly i got lucky the conduit and hose that was just sitting around doing nothing. The hose is noticbly thinner than the usual green type garden hose. Other benefit from the hose is protecting the socket from the abrasive threaded rod.

Grand total: £3.99!
